O que é o clustering no servidor Tomcat?

Tomcat clustering is a group of Tomcat instances that are connected. An instance of Tomcat is an independent system. Clustering instances of Tomcat makes them interconnected. Tomcat instances in a Tomcat cluster are often referred to as a node.

Que grupo Tomcat irá apoiar?

O aglomerado padrão tomcat suporta a implantação de explorações agrícolas, ou seja, o aglomerado pode implantar e desdobrar aplicações nos outros nós.

O que é o Balanceamento de Carga em Tomcat?

Um equilibrista de carga é um trabalhador que não comunica directamente com Tomcat. Em vez disso, é responsável pela gestão de vários trabalhadores “reais”, chamados membros ou sub trabalhadores do equilibrador de carga. Esta gestão inclui: Instanciação dos trabalhadores no servidor web.

Como se consegue a replicação de sessões de agrupamento?

Isto é conseguido através da utilização de equilibradores de carga para ligar os servidores utilizando a porta de rede e o endereço IP de cada servidor. Cada nó do cluster partilha os dados da sessão, replicando os dados para cada nó do cluster. O resultado é um cluster de servidores Tomcat que aparece como um único servidor para os sistemas clientes.

O que é o jvmRoute em Tomcat?

jvmRoute. Um identificador de rota para esta instância Tomcat. Será adicionado ao id da sessão para permitir um encaminhamento sem estado por equilibradores de carga. Os detalhes sobre como o jvmRoute será incluído no id são dependentes da implementação.

Como agrupar um servidor Tomcat?

How to Cluster in Apache Tomcat (Linux)

  1. Stop the Tomcat server.
  2. Create a directory under the /etc directory of your file system drive named tomcat7A .
  3. Copy the contents of CATALINA_BASE/conf , e.g., /var/lib/tomcat7/conf to your new directory. …
  4. Open an edit session on /etc/tomcat7A/server.xml . …
  5. Remove the comment tags:

O Tomcat pode ser utilizado como equilibrador de carga?

Última actualização: 6 de Outubro de 2022. O procedimento seguinte demonstra uma forma de configurar o seu servidor Apache Tomcat para utilizar o balanceamento de carga que pode ser explorado pela componente de Serviços Web. Componente de Serviços Web. (API ML) Gateway para configurar o Apache Tomcat para utilizar o load-balancing.

O que é a persistência da sessão em Tomcat?

Persistência em todo o Restarts
Sempre que o Apache Tomcat é desligado normalmente e reiniciado, ou quando é accionada uma recarga de aplicação, a implementação padrão do Gestor tentará serrar todas as sessões actualmente activas para um ficheiro de disco localizado através do atributo de pathname.

O que é a replicação da sessão?

A replicação de sessão é um mecanismo utilizado para replicar os dados armazenados numa sessão através de diferentes instâncias. No entanto, a instância replicada deve fazer parte do mesmo grupo. Quando a replicação de sessão é activada num ambiente de cluster, os dados da sessão inteira são copiados numa instância replicada.

O que é o equilibrador de carga Apache?

O equilibrador de carga Apache é de código aberto e fornece uma solução de distribuição de tráfego de aplicações de servidor. De acordo com estatísticas recentes, tem sido utilizado em mais de 100.000 websites.

Como é que faço múltiplas instâncias Tomcat no Windows?

Steps to configure multiple instances of Tomcat server

  1. Step 1) Install Tomcat Server. …
  2. Step 2) Create 2 new different folders in different locations. …
  3. Step 3) Copy the ‘conf’ folder into instances folder from server folder. …
  4. Step 4) Create instance specific startup. …
  5. Step 5) Create setenv.

Qual é o papel da classe DeltaManager na replicação da sessão?

O DeltaManager gere sessões replicadas apenas replicando os deltas nos dados. Para aplicações escritas para lidar com isto, o DeltaManager é a forma ideal de replicar dados. Este código é quase idêntico ao StandardManager com uma diferença na forma como persiste nas sessões e algumas modificações ao mesmo.

O que é o agrupamento de camadas intermédias?

Um Cluster OracleAS (Middle-Tier) é um conjunto de instâncias de servidor de aplicação de nível médio configurado para agir em configuração activa-activa para proporcionar maior escalabilidade e disponibilidade do que uma única instância. A utilização de Clusters OracleAS de nível intermédio elimina o ponto único de falha que uma única instância coloca.

Como é que Tomcat mantém a sessão?

Na gestão da sessão, Tomcat cria um id de sessão sempre que o primeiro pedido do cliente chega ao servidor (No entanto, outros recipientes de servlet podem comportar-se de forma diferente). Depois insere este id de sessão num cookie com um nome JSESSIONID e envia juntamente com a resposta.

O que é a persistência da sessão em Tomcat?

Persistência em todo o Restarts
Sempre que o Apache Tomcat é desligado normalmente e reiniciado, ou quando é accionada uma recarga de aplicação, a implementação padrão do Gestor tentará serrar todas as sessões actualmente activas para um ficheiro de disco localizado através do atributo de pathname.

O que é a replicação da sessão?

A replicação de sessão é um mecanismo utilizado para replicar os dados armazenados numa sessão através de diferentes instâncias. No entanto, a instância replicada deve fazer parte do mesmo grupo. Quando a replicação de sessão é activada num ambiente de cluster, os dados da sessão inteira são copiados numa instância replicada.

O que é uma sessão persistente?

A persistência da sessão é um método para dirigir todos os pedidos provenientes de um único cliente lógico para um único servidor web back end. Os servidores backend que utilizam caching para melhorar o desempenho, ou para permitir sessões de login ou carrinhos de compras, podem beneficiar da persistência da sessão.

O que é afinidade de sessão?

A afinidade da sessão sobrepõe-se ao algoritmo de equilíbrio de carga, dirigindo todos os pedidos de uma sessão para um servidor de aplicação específico. Para que algumas aplicações funcionem correctamente, a aplicação requer afinidade de sessão entre o cliente e o servidor de aplicação.